Juvenile programs that are considered ineffective are usually characterized by too heavy a focus on________.

Social Studies
1 answer:
Alexxandr [17]4 years ago
7 0

Answer:

Discipline

Explanation:

juvenile programs that employ excessive use of discipline or punishments and deterrence become ineffective in teaching the child what is required. This is because excesses in discipline and deterrence measures quickly move the focus and fail to address the need or the reason behind the behavior required and therefore lead to more damaging behaviours such as lying, cheating, sneaking and even more blatant rebellion etc

Explain the sociological factors influencing relationships between patients and health professionals.
Arisa [49]

Answer AND Explanation:

The standard social duties within that society would affect relationships, as would more rigid institutional rules. These can be understood in terms of social constructionist or structural functionalist sociology approaches. For instance, as a worker deals with a a patient, there are standard social expectations for how a patient should act, e.g. politely providing relevant medical details to the worker, as well as for how the worker would respond. There are also varying degrees of flexibility depending on how the specific society construes individuals. Each hospital or work site may also institute its own rules such as whether a worker must ask certain questions of a patient.
